Python行业解决方案|全行业数字化转型|自动化流程优化实战案例

Python行业解决方案|全行业数字化转型|自动化流程优化实战案例 一

文章目录CloseOpen

Python破解全行业数字化转型痛点:从金融到医疗的实战应用

其实刚开始接触Python的时候,我也觉得它就是程序员用的工具,直到5年前帮我表哥的小贷公司做风控系统。他当时手下有5个风控专员,每天要对着几百份贷款申请,一个个查征信、算还款能力,忙到半夜是常事,还经常因为漏看数据放了坏账。我当时刚学Python没多久,就想着能不能用它把这些重复工作自动化。先花了一周时间研究他们的风控规则:比如年龄22-60岁、月收入是月供的2.5倍以上、征信近半年无逾期……这些规则其实都能用代码表达。于是用Pandas处理申请表数据,用Scikit-learn搭了个简单的评分模型,再对接央行征信的API(当然是合规授权的),最后写了个自动生成审批报告的脚本。第一个版本上线那天,他们5个人围着电脑看系统跑第一笔申请,从数据录入到报告出来,总共2分17秒,而之前人工至少要40分钟。现在他们公司3个人就能管原来10个人的工作量,坏账率还降了30%多——这就是我第一次真切感受到,Python不是什么高深技术,而是能直接解决行业痛点的“效率工具”。

为什么Python能跨这么多行业通用?核心就在于它的“生态丰富度”和“低门槛性”。你做数据处理,有Pandas帮你清洗分析;做自动化操作,Selenium能模拟人工点鼠标键盘;搞机器学习,Scikit-learn、TensorFlow现成的模型库随便用;甚至连硬件对接,PySerial都能直接连传感器。就像上个月帮一家社区医院做病历管理系统优化,他们之前病人档案存在三个地方:纸质病历本、Excel表格、医院的HIS系统,医生想看个完整病史得翻半天。我用Python写了个小程序,先通过OCR识别纸质病历(用Tesseract库),再用Pandas整合Excel和HIS系统的数据,最后用Flask搭了个简单的网页查询界面,现在医生输入病人ID,3秒就能看到所有病史记录,连院长都说“这才是真的数字化,以前那些系统都白买了”。

从行业落地来看,Python几乎覆盖了所有核心场景。金融行业最典型的就是“智能风控”和“量化交易”,比如用Python爬取企业工商数据、舆情信息,结合机器学习模型实时监控客户风险等级,像某股份制银行用这种方案后,贷后风险预警响应速度提升了70%(引用自《2023中国金融科技发展报告》IDC官网);制造业则偏爱“生产流程自动化”,比如某汽车零部件厂用Python对接MES系统和物联网传感器,实时采集设备运行数据,当某个参数异常时自动触发维修提醒,设备停机时间减少了45%;电商行业更不用说,用户画像分析(用Matplotlib画消费行为热力图)、库存预警(用Pandas做销量预测)、客服机器人(用NLTK做语义分析),几乎每个环节都能用上。我去年帮一个做母婴电商的朋友做库存优化,他们之前靠采购经理“拍脑袋”进货,经常要么断货要么积压,后来用Python分析了3年的销售数据,结合节假日、促销活动等因素建了个预测模型,现在库存周转率提升了52%,滞销品减少了60%以上——这些都不是什么高大上的技术,就是把Python的基础功能用在了具体业务场景里。

自动化流程优化落地指南:从0到1的实操步骤与避坑技巧

很多人问我:“我也想试试用Python优化流程,但不知道从哪开始?”其实方法很简单,就三步:先找“最疼的重复工作”,再用“最小成本试错”,最后“逐步放大应用”。我见过太多企业一上来就想做“全流程数字化”,结果摊子铺太大,半年都没出成果,最后不了了之。正确的做法是先找那种“每天都在做、纯重复、耗时间”的工作,比如数据录入、报表生成、文件格式转换这些。就像我帮一家物流公司做的第一个项目,他们每天要从5个不同的物流平台(顺丰、中通、圆通等)下载运单数据,然后手动复制到一个Excel汇总表,3个人每天要花2小时,还经常漏数据。我第一步就是用Python的requests库写了5个简单的爬虫(当然是获取自己公司的数据,合规第一),自动从各个平台下载最新数据,再用Pandas合并清洗,最后用openpyxl生成汇总表。这个脚本总共不到200行代码,我用周末两天就写完了,现在他们每天早上打开电脑,汇总表已经自动躺在服务器上了——这就是“最小成本试错”,用最小的投入看到效果,员工才愿意接受,后续推进才顺利。

具体到技术落地,有三个核心场景最值得优先做,也是我这几年帮企业做下来效果最明显的:

第一个是“数据采集与清洗自动化”

。几乎所有企业都有“数据孤岛”问题:财务数据在金蝶,销售数据在CRM,运营数据在Excel,要用的时候得一个个系统导出再整理。之前帮一家连锁餐饮做门店营收分析,他们10家店,每家店的POS机数据、外卖平台数据、库存数据都存在不同地方,财务每周要花2天汇总这些数据做报表。我用Python写了个“数据连接器”:用Selenium自动登录各个平台下载数据(对付没有API的系统特别好用),用Pandas处理格式不一的Excel和CSV文件(比如统一日期格式、合并相同字段),最后用Plotly生成可视化图表。现在财务每周花1小时就能搞定报表,老板还能实时在手机上看数据——这里有个小技巧,处理不同格式的文件时,一定要先用os库遍历文件夹,把所有数据文件按“来源+日期”命名,这样后续维护起来才清晰,我之前吃过亏,没统一命名,后来数据多了根本分不清哪个是哪个。 第二个是“业务流程机器人(RPA)开发”。很多人觉得RPA要花钱买商业软件,其实Python自己就能做“轻量级RPA”。比如某行政单位的“发票报销审核”,他们有10个审核员,每天要核对发票金额、抬头、税率是否合规,还要和预算系统比对。我用Python+PyAutoGUI写了个脚本:先让员工把发票扫描成PDF,用PyPDF2提取文字信息,再用正则表达式检查抬头和税率,最后用PyAutoGUI模拟人工登录预算系统核对金额,整个过程完全自动化。现在他们每天审核量从300份提到了800份,审核员终于不用天天加班了。这里要注意,做RPA一定要先画“流程时序图”,把人工操作的每一步都写清楚(比如点击哪个按钮、输入什么内容),再用代码一步步实现,我刚开始做的时候没画流程图,结果漏了“点击确认按钮”这一步,脚本跑一半就卡住了,折腾了半天才找到问题。 第三个是“跨系统数据集成”。企业上了很多系统,但系统间不互通是常态。比如某制造企业的“订单-生产-发货”流程:销售在CRM录订单,生产部门在ERP排产,仓库在WMS发货,三个系统数据不通,经常出现“订单录了生产没看到”“货发了销售不知道”的问题。我帮他们做的是用Python写了个中间件,通过API对接三个系统:当CRM新增订单时,自动触发脚本把订单数据推到ERP;ERP排产后,再把生产计划同步到WMS;发货完成后,WMS的数据又回传给CRM。这里用到了Python的Flask框架搭了个简单的API服务,还用Celery做定时任务检查数据同步情况。上线3个月,他们订单交付周期从平均15天缩短到9天,客户投诉率降了40%——关键是,这个方案比买商业集成平台便宜至少80%,维护起来还灵活,想加个字段、改个规则,自己改代码就行。

最后说个避坑提醒:做Python自动化千万不要“为了技术而技术”。去年帮一家广告公司做优化,他们老板听说“AI很火”,非要用Python做个“智能创意生成系统”,但其实他们最缺的是“客户报价单自动化”(每天要做20份报价单,人工算折扣、排版要1小时/份)。结果花了3个月做创意系统,效果不明显,员工还觉得麻烦,最后不了了之。后来我 他们先从报价单入手,用Python+docx-mailmerge做了个模板引擎,现在填好数据1分钟生成报价单,员工用得开心,老板也看到了效果,这时候再提后续的技术升级,阻力就小多了。所以记住:技术是为业务服务的,先解决“最疼的小问题”,再一步步往大了做。

如果你也想试试用Python优化流程,现在就可以拿出笔和纸,写下你们公司“每天花时间最多的3件重复工作”,不管是数据录入、报表统计还是文件整理,这些都是最好的切入点。我敢保证,只要你动手做第一个小项目,就会发现Python真的不是程序员的专利,而是每个企业都能用的“效率神器”。如果你在操作中遇到问题,比如不知道选哪个库、代码报错怎么解决,欢迎在评论区留言,我会把我整理的“Python行业解决方案工具包”(包含常用库使用指南、10个行业模板代码)分享给你—— 能真正帮到你解决问题,才是这篇文章最有价值的地方。


其实中小企业没有技术团队,用Python做自动化最容易卡壳的就是“环境配置”——你想想,让从没碰过代码的员工装Python、配环境变量、用pip装库,光是“import pandas提示找不到模块”就能把人劝退。我之前帮一个开烘焙店的朋友弄数据统计,她跟着网上教程装Python,三次都失败了:第一次忘了勾选“Add Python to PATH”,第二次pip install时网络超时,第三次装完发现和她电脑里的Excel插件冲突。后来换了Anaconda,简直像打开了新世界——官网下载对应系统的安装包,一路“下一步”点到底,自带的Spyder编辑器里,Pandas、NumPy这些常用库早就预装好了,打开就能写代码,她当天就用Pandas合并了三个月份的销售数据表格,自己都不敢信“原来这么简单”。

解决了环境问题,下一个坎就是“怎么让非技术员工用起来”。你写的Python脚本再好,员工不会运行也是白搭。这时候PyInstaller就派上用场了——把写好的.py文件转成.exe可执行文件,双击就能跑,完全不用管Python环境。就像我帮那家烘焙店做的“会员积分统计脚本”,原本需要店员复制粘贴10个Excel表的数据,现在我用PyInstaller打包后,她把exe文件放在桌面,每天下班前双击一下,30秒生成积分报表,连她60岁的妈妈(负责收银,只会用微信)都能操作,上个月还跟我说“现在对账比以前快多了,再也不用加班到八点”。

最后说数据可视化,很多老板想看实时数据,但又不想天天盯着Excel表格。这时候Streamlit简直是为非技术团队量身定做的——不用学HTML、CSS,几行Python代码就能搭个网页看板。上个月帮一家开了5家分店的奶茶店做库存预警,用Streamlit写了个简单页面:第一行代码加载前一天的销售数据,第二行用折线图显示每种原料的消耗趋势,第三行标红显示“库存低于50杯”的产品,部署在免费的云服务器上(比如阿里云学生机,一年才99块),老板和店长手机打开网页就能看,哪个料快用完了一目了然,再也没出现过“顾客点单才发现珍珠没了”的尴尬情况。这些工具全都是免费的,B站、知乎上搜“Anaconda新手教程”“PyInstaller打包步骤”,一堆手把手教学视频,就算你自己不会写代码,找个兼职程序员写个基础脚本,用这些工具包装一下,员工用起来跟用普通软件没区别。


非技术背景的人能学会用Python做流程优化吗?

完全可以。Python的语法接近自然语言,入门难度远低于其他编程语言。以我接触过的案例来看,某制造业的财务总监(零基础)通过3周集中学习(每天1-2小时),就能用Python处理发票数据汇总;某电商运营用Excel的VBA基础转学Python,1个月内写出了库存预警脚本。 从具体任务入手(比如“用Python自动合并3个Excel表格”),优先学Pandas(数据处理)、Selenium(自动化操作)、openpyxl(Excel处理)这3个库,配合菜鸟教程、B站实操视频,零基础也能快速上手。

不同行业如何选择适合的Python解决方案?

核心是“从流程痛点倒推工具选型”。比如金融行业高频需求是数据建模(风控、量化),优先用Scikit-learn、TensorFlow;制造业侧重设备数据采集和流程自动化,可搭配PySerial(硬件对接)、RPA库如PyAutoGUI;电商关注用户分析和运营提效,推荐Matplotlib(可视化)、Requests(爬虫)。 先梳理内部“耗时超过2小时/天的重复工作”,参考同行业案例(如文章提到的物流数据汇总、餐饮报表自动化),从小项目试错(比如先用Python做1周的日报自动化),验证效果后再扩大应用范围。

用Python实施流程自动化需要多少成本和时间?

成本和时间取决于项目复杂度:简单场景(如Excel报表自动化、文件格式转换),1-2人天就能完成,几乎零成本(Python及基础库免费);中等场景(如跨系统数据对接、简单风控模型),1-2周开发+测试,成本主要是技术人员工时(或外包1-3万元);复杂场景(如全流程RPA+AI分析),可能需要1-3个月,涉及API对接、服务器部署等,成本约5-20万元。以某连锁药店的“采购单自动生成”项目为例,技术人员用3天开发脚本,每月节省采购部门120小时工作量,投入产出比极高。

Python处理企业数据时,如何保证数据安全和合规?

关键做好3点:一是数据脱敏,用Python的cryptography库对敏感信息(如身份证号、银行卡号)加密,或用Pandas做部分字段掩码(如显示“1385678”);二是权限控制,通过脚本设置操作权限(如仅管理员可查看完整数据),搭配操作系统的文件权限管理;三是合规校验,处理用户数据时遵循《个人信息保护法》,金融数据符合银保监会要求,医疗数据参考HIPAA标准。某医疗软件公司曾用Python对接医院HIS系统,通过faker库生成测试数据(避免使用真实患者信息),既满足开发需求又符合医疗数据合规要求。

中小企业没有专职技术团队,适合用哪些轻量化Python工具?

推荐3类低门槛工具:一是环境配置工具,用Anaconda一键安装Python及常用库(避免配置环境变量的麻烦);二是脚本打包工具,用PyInstaller将Python脚本转成exe文件,员工无需安装Python即可双击运行(如某服装店的“会员消费统计脚本”,打包后店员每天点击即可生成报表);三是可视化工具,用Streamlit快速搭建网页版应用(无需前端知识),比如销售数据看板、库存预警页面,团队成员通过浏览器访问即可使用。这些工具均免费,且社区教程丰富,非技术团队也能快速上手。

0
显示验证码
没有账号?注册  忘记密码?